Output f14ea942e55cc2dbbcb9096458098f8177052cec050ec2d05c7aef0b774e9436:0

value
23647631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2ee66404f6ddcb771278ae8f977e33900eadb3 OP_EQUAL
address
3Jr39GsbRydQUr2T32hxTMyduXVUwqp1JC
transaction
f14ea942e55cc2dbbcb9096458098f8177052cec050ec2d05c7aef0b774e9436
confirmations
157397
spent
true